Optimizing Laptop Performance: Tips and Tricks
Want to maximize more performance out of your laptop? It's easier than you think! Start by freeing up some space on your hard drive. Outdated programs and files can drag your system. Next, investigate upgrading your RAM – it can make a significant difference in multitasking capabilities. Periodically scanning for malware is also crucial to maintain optimal performance. Don't forget about essential maintenance like removing debris from your laptop's vents to minimize overheating.
- Fine-tune your power settings for better battery life and performance.
- Employ lightweight apps instead of their heavier counterparts.
- Keep your operating system and drivers up to date.
Troubleshooting Common Laptop Issues
Laptops are powerful and versatile tools, but they can sometimes experience problems. Don't panic! Many common laptop difficulties have straightforward solutions.
Here's a useful guide to tackling some of the most common laptop problems:
- Lagging speed can often be fixed by ending unnecessary programs, deleting temporary files, or running a virus removal.
- Short battery life issues can be attributed to factors like display luminosity, background applications, and device failures. Modifying your settings and locating the culprit can often boost battery life.
- Excessive heat can result in system instability. Make sure your laptop's ventilation system is not restricted.
- Connectivity problems can be troublesome. Try rebooting your router, verifying your internet options, or reaching out to your ISP.
